## Building Access — Spares Room (Hullbrook Annex)

Contractors: the spare hardware room is down the east corridor on the ground floor, third door on the left. Sign in at the front desk first and grab a visitor lanyard. Anything you take out, jot it in the blue logbook — yes, even the little stuff. The door self-locks, so don't wedge it. To get in, punch in the code below.

staff pass of hagug-taguf = bdg-HJ-9

Lowering this value risks
// routing requests to nodes whose connection pools are not yet
// primed, which manifested as 502 spikes during the last two
// rollouts. Raising it slows blue/green cutover proportionally.
// Any change here must be coordinated with the release manager
// and noted in the rollout plan. The value was last validated
// against the build identified by the token below.

session token of kagup-hahaf = htk3_2b8

Subject: Key rotation after image cache leak

Hi — while reviewing the Pixbin patch, note we rotated credentials. The memory leak in the thumbnail cache forced a restart loop that logged requests verbosely, so the old key is considered exposed. Please verify the fix references the new credential, which is included below.

app token of fajop-fahif = qvz4-AnML

**Q: How does the AddrSnap widget recover its signing state after a cache wipe?** When the local token store is cleared, AddrSnap falls back to the sealed recovery bundle shipped with the Lintwood build. Reviewers should confirm that the fallback path in `resolveSuggestions` never logs the bundle contents, and that the unseal call is gated behind the ops role check. To unseal the bundle manually during review, you will need the recovery passphrase, which is recorded directly below.

unlock words, fawig-bagef: olidor-holir-istox-holath-tamys-quenion-giliel